#29d321 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#29d321 is composed of 16.1% red, 82.7% green and 12.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.4%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 117.3 degrees, a saturation of 73% and a lightness of 47.8%. #29d321 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ff42 with #00a700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#29d321

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010701 is the darkest color, while #f6fef5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#29d321

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#767f75 is the less saturated color, while #0fef05 is the most saturated one.
